Given Input numbers are 121, 788, 163, 688
To find the GCD of numbers using factoring list out all the divisors of each number
Divisors of 121
List of positive integer divisors of 121 that divides 121 without a remainder.
1, 11, 121
Divisors of 788
List of positive integer divisors of 788 that divides 788 without a remainder.
1, 2, 4, 197, 394, 788
Divisors of 163
List of positive integer divisors of 163 that divides 163 without a remainder.
1, 163
Divisors of 688
List of positive integer divisors of 688 that divides 688 without a remainder.
1, 2, 4, 8, 16, 43, 86, 172, 344, 688
Greatest Common Divisior
We found the divisors of 121, 788, 163, 688 . The biggest common divisior number is the GCD number.
So the Greatest Common Divisior 121, 788, 163, 688 is 1.
Therefore, GCD of numbers 121, 788, 163, 688 is 1
Given Input Data is 121, 788, 163, 688
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 121 is 11 x 11
Prime Factorization of 788 is 2 x 2 x 197
Prime Factorization of 163 is 163
Prime Factorization of 688 is 2 x 2 x 2 x 2 x 43
The above numbers do not have any common prime factor. So GCD is 1
Step1:
Let's calculate the GCD of first two numbers
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(121, 788) = 95348
GCD(121, 788) = ( 121 x 788 ) / 95348
GCD(121, 788) = 95348 / 95348
GCD(121, 788) = 1
Step2:
Here we consider the GCD from the above i.e. 1 as first number and the next as 163
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(1, 163) = 163
GCD(1, 163) = ( 1 x 163 ) / 163
GCD(1, 163) = 163 / 163
GCD(1, 163) = 1
Step3:
Here we consider the GCD from the above i.e. 1 as first number and the next as 688
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(1, 688) = 688
GCD(1, 688) = ( 1 x 688 ) / 688
GCD(1, 688) = 688 / 688
GCD(1, 688) = 1
GCD of 121, 788, 163, 688 is 1
